The U9-U10 Academy program is for players looking to train and play regularly, in a fun but competitive environment. Teams train together three times weekly and also participate in weekly game play.  Twp pf tje training sessions are in domes, while a third session each week is specifically focused on physical literacy, and ball mastery.  Teams will occasionally participate in tournaments and festivals around the region and province.
